Jessica Biel's latest film “The Truth About Emanuel” features the actress playing the role of a mother, so it was only expected that her maternal instincts would come into focus for the 31-year-old.

Jessica is married to popular singer/actor Justin Timberlake and the press has long been speculating on the possibility of a baby in their marriage.

When asked about this possibility by People Magazine at the Los Angeles premiere of “The Truth About Emanuel,” Jessica replied that “every woman has some kind of intuition of how they'd interact with a child.”

She confessed to feeling comfortable around kids and that the idea of having a child of her own has entered her mind before. And while this possibility seems a very real one, Biel hasn't reached a decision about when she plans to become a Hollywood mother. “I'm not sure about sooner or later. But definitely at some point.”

She and Justin Timberlake have had a very publicized relationship that culminated in October of 2012 with a romantic Italian wedding which saw the couple say their “I do”s in front of 100 guests, and Justin reportedly serenaded his wife with an original piece wrote by him especially for the occasion.

Back then, Biel described the event as “a total fantasy experience,” while Timberlake thought “it was really a special evening.” On the guest list, some famous names could be found, like Jimmy Fallon, Andy Samberg, Timbaland, and Beverley Mitchell.

In “The Truth About Emanuel” Jessica Biel plays Linda, the protagonist's neighbor which Emanuel (played by Kaya Scodelario) considers looks suspiciously similar to her dead mother. The movie is directed by Francesca Gregorini and also features Albert Molina, Frances O'Connor, and Jimmi Simpson among others.
